The Edmonton Oilers have now played two regular season games, as the first week of the regular season schedule has played out. They have begun the year 0-2. Not the start they wanted, but that's where they are right now.
Here are all the stories you may have missed this past week, that you should pay attention to.
On Tuesday a former Oiler was traded to the Colorado Avalanche. Caleb Jones found himself traded after previously getting waived by his new team, the Carolina Hurricanes.
Connor McDavid.The Oilers opened their season on Wednesday night against the Vancouver Canucks without a vital member of their blue line - Mattias Ekholm. They lost the game in an 8-1 blow-out.
The team had two days off in between games. On the first off day, Thursday, they announced a hire in the hockey operations department. Dani Rylan Kearney was brought in as a professional scout with the organization. She most recently founded - and was commissoner - for the National Women's Hockey League.
Markus Niemelainen.On Friday they made two roster moves. The first involved putting Markus Niemelainen on waivers. The second one was signing Adam Erne to a one year two-way contract.
In their rematch against the Canucks they put forth a much better effort, but achieved a very similar result. They lost 4-3, two of the goals were tip-ins and one was from a 2-on-0 rush.
The Oilers are back in action on Tuesday night in Nashville.
